Cycling guide to St Albans

St Albans offers a 32.9 km loop route to Welwyn Garden City and several nearby places including Sandridge, Wheathampstead, and Hatfield. The route includes 74% paved roads and 25% gravel or unpaved surfaces, passing through numerous towns such as Birchwood, Smallford, and Fleetville. There are three railway stations close to the route, facilitating access. Elevation gain for the ride totals 144 m with a high point of 130 m. The route includes 3.1 km on main roads without cycle lanes and 8.6 km on cycle paths, with the longest stretch without services being 5.2 km. Notable locations on the route include Ayot Green, Hatfield Garden Village, and St Albans itself. The route was recorded during December.

Terrain

The terrain is rolling with a total elevation gain of 144 m and a high point of 130 m. Gradients are generally moderate with no significant climbs indicated. The route mixes paved surfaces with a quarter of the distance on gravel or unpaved roads.
